Established in 1997, L.A. Care Health Plan is an independent public agency created by the state of California to provide health coverage to low-income Los Angeles County residents. We are the nation’s largest publicly operated health plan. Serving more than 2 million members in five health plans, we make sure our members get the right care at the right place at the right time.

Mission: L.A. Care’s mission is to provide access to quality health care for Los Angeles County's vulnerable and low-income communities and residents and to support the safety net required to achieve that purpose.

Job Summary


As a key member of the Community Resource Center (CRC) team, the Activities Coordinator II reports to the CRC Manager and is responsible for representing L.A. Care and the CRC network mission and vision by providing quality and positive customer experience to health plan members, non-member visitors from the community, and the children that require care while their parents attend health education and fitness classes at the CRC.


With the guidance from the CRC Manager, the Activities Coordinator II is responsible for providing child care services as well as coordinating and implementing learning activities for children. The Activities Coordinator supports CRC activities administratively and operationally.


This role requires significant flexibility and adaptability utilizing different approaches, tones, and styles in the various settings and with visitors requiring assistance.

Duties

Administrative Support: Provides the CRC team with administrative support by greeting visitors, maintaining participant and child attendance records, entering notes, receiving phone calls, answering CRC visitor questions, provides basic member services support, documents incident reports, and other clerical duties with an approachable, friendly, and professional attitude. (30%)


Children Activities and Safety: Provides oversight and care for children ages 4 through 12 years; Creates a welcoming environment that includes implementing activities to guide social, emotional, intellectual, and physical engagement in a safe space. Coordinates the implementation of activities including but limited to health education for diverse age groups, group sizes, and developmental stages; Ensures children’s safety and wellbeing; and, as necessary, assists with remediation of any challenges in consultation with the CRC Manager; Promotes positive reinforcement and self-esteem by maintaining order using positive and approved re-direct or corrective methods; Maintains clean environment of the childcare room and ensures that materials are neat and clean. (30%)


Center operations and events: Assists CRC Manager with special assignments for the benefit of the CRC operation and shared CRC goals. Assists with tables, chairs, and fitness equipment set-up to support health education and fitness classes. Provides support during community engagement events by disseminating information and engaging members and participants. (30%)


Perform other duties as assigned. (10%)
